Comprehensive On-Premises Disaster Recovery Planning and Execution plan

Robust on-premises disaster recovery planning and execution are essential for ensuring business continuity in the face of unforeseen events. A comprehensive plan should encompass all aspects of an organization's IT infrastructure, including hardware, software, data, applications, and communication systems. It ought to define clear roles and responsibilities, establish recovery time objectives (RTOs) and recovery point objectives (RPOs), and implement rigorous testing procedures. Furthermore, the plan requires to address potential threats such as natural disasters, hardware failures, cyberattacks, or human error. By proactively mitigating these risks and establishing a well-defined disaster recovery process, organizations can minimize downtime, safeguard critical data, and ensure a swift and effective return to normalcy.

A vital component of on-premises disaster recovery is the establishment of redundant systems or backup infrastructure. This includes replicating data to offsite locations, employing mirroring mechanisms for critical applications, and maintaining separate power and network connections. Regular backups should be performed to preserve valuable information in the event of data loss. Moreover, it's crucial to implement a robust communication plan that ensures timely and accurate dissemination of information during a disaster.

Finally, ongoing training and education are essential for all personnel involved in the disaster recovery process. Regular drills and simulations can assist in familiarizing employees with their roles and responsibilities, testing the effectiveness of the plan, and identifying areas for improvement. By On-Premises Disaster Recovery fostering a culture of preparedness and actively engaging in continuous improvement, organizations can strengthen their on-premises disaster recovery capabilities and enhance their resilience against unforeseen disruptions.

Safeguarding Your Data: Office 365 Backup Strategies for Business Continuity

In today's virtual landscape, businesses of all dimensions rely heavily on cloud-based platforms like Office 365 for collaboration and data storage. While these platforms offer numerous benefits, they also present potential threats in case of system failures, data loss, or malicious attacks. Implementing robust backup solutions is paramount to ensuring business continuity and protecting your valuable information. A comprehensive Office 365 backup strategy should encompass regular data synchronization of critical software, user profiles, and email data.

Consider implementing a multi-tiered approach that includes in-house backups, cloud-based solutions, and third-party backup providers. This layered approach provides redundancy and safeguards against various situations. It's also crucial to establish clear guidelines for data retention, retrieval, and access control. Regularly validate your backup system to ensure its effectiveness and identify potential areas for improvement. By proactively implementing these best practices, you can minimize downtime, protect your critical data, and ensure the smooth operation of your business.

Determining the Optimal Disaster Recovery Solution: On-Premise vs. Cloud

In today's dynamic technological landscape, ensuring business continuity in the face of unexpected disruptions is paramount. Disaster recovery strategies are essential for mitigating risks and minimizing downtime. When considering disaster recovery options, organizations often find themselves at a crossroads: on-premise or cloud setup. Both approaches present unique strengths, and the ideal choice depends on specific business demands.

On-premise disaster recovery involves setting up redundant systems within your own facility. This approach offers fine-grained control over infrastructure and data, but it requires significant upfront investments and ongoing maintenance.

Cloud-based disaster recovery utilizes remote servers and storage hosted by a third-party company. This framework can be more affordable in the long run, as it avoids the need for on-site hardware and IT staff. However, trust on a third party raises concerns about privacy.

Organizations must carefully weigh these aspects to determine the disaster recovery solution that best aligns with their aspirations and willingness to accept risk.
